Transaction 7557220169c21a84805f83ecdc7576f95cfa052cd65a932456becd30b5e01def
1 Input
2 Outputs
- 7557220169c21a84805f83ecdc7576f95cfa052cd65a932456becd30b5e01def:0
- 7557220169c21a84805f83ecdc7576f95cfa052cd65a932456becd30b5e01def:1
value 997716
address 1HgfhBrB3xzdYd6HQk7CyERypMSFKwwiMG
value 4738882
address 1Ewi5kr6dr5rG3Ufv3WgRQodCTsiiwMbKz